Last night i had a few friends over to my house and we ended up staying up quite late and were all a bit drunk (we're all over 21). Anyways we ended up in the hot tub around 4:30 in the morning. We were talking but were not being very loud (there was only four of us). But apparently we were bugging a neighbor as they called the cops on us. As we were heading to bed i got a knock on the door from the police. I expected him just to tell us to keep it down as i was wearing pajamas and had told him we were heading to bed but that wasnt the case. He told me he wanted everyone to come outside and when i asked him why, he got mad and told the other officer he was going inside. They both just entered the house without permission or any reason to do so. I followed them in and they went right to my living room where my guests were getting ready to sleep and began questioning them. They looked around throughout my house and asked me about my record, probation etc. They ran my name through the system and basically were just being as rude as possible and trying to find any reason they possibly could to get me in trouble (When one officer asked my name, I told him the name I go by instead of my birth name, when I realized he was checking out my information I told him my birth name and he accused me of giving him false information). They asked if I was the landlord which I am not and they asked who was. He was asleep in his room so the cop went to his room (with his taser in hand) and banged on the door to wake him up and inform him that we were using the hot tub. He was of course confused and covered his head with his covers so he could fall back to sleep. The cops threatened to arrest us if they ever had to come back and basically were just trying to intimidate. When it was apparent that they had nothing on us they left. I was just wondering if there is anything I can do about this of if I should just let it go. Im pretty mad that they just came right into my house without permission and without any probable cause (at least none that I can think of) and then basically harassed me, my friends and my room mate who was asleep for no good reason. I'm pretty sure them coming in the house like that was not legal but I don't know if there's really anything I can do about it or if it's just better left alone.
